Gold Rate Today: Today, the price of gold has declined a day before Holika Dahan. On Wednesday, March 12, gold has become cheaper. The price of 10 grams of gold has come down by Rs 400. In big cities of the country, 24 carat gold prices are trading around Rs 87,400 and 22 carat gold above Rs 80,200. The price of one kilogram of silver is at the level of Rs 97,900. Gold rate in Delhi-Mumbai

On 12 March 2025, the price of 22 carat gold in Delhi was Rs 80,340 and 24 carat gold was Rs 87,630 per 10 grams. In Mumbai, 22 carat gold is trading at Rs 80,190 and 24 carat gold at Rs 87,480 per 10 grams. Light fluctuations were seen in other major cities of the country.

City name 22 carat gold rate 24 carat gold rate
Delhi 80,340 87,630
Chennai 80,190 87,480
Mumbai 80,190 87,480
Kolkata 80,190 87,480

How is the price of gold in the country decided?

The price of gold in India varies due to many reasons, such as international market prices, government tax and rupee fluctuations. Gold is not only a means of investment, but also an important part of our traditions and festivals. Especially during marriage and festivals, its demand increases.
